The global market for metal oxide nanomaterials is experiencing significant growth due to their increasing usage across a wide range of applications. These materials, including zinc oxide (ZnO), titanium oxide (TiO2), and iron oxide (Fe2O3), among others, have gained prominence in sectors such as aerospace, automotive, medical, energy, and power, electronics, paints and coatings, and several other industrial applications. The demand for these materials is being driven by their unique properties, including high surface area, improved catalytic activity, enhanced thermal stability, and their ability to influence electronic properties when scaled down to the nanoscale. These characteristics make them ideal for use in applications ranging from sensors and catalysts to coatings and energy storage devices. As industries continue to recognize the advantages of using metal oxide nanomaterials, the market is expected to expand rapidly in the coming years.

Each of the subsegments of the metal oxide nanomaterials market presents distinct growth opportunities. In the aerospace sector, the use of these materials is primarily driven by their ability to enhance the performance and durability of components, including those exposed to extreme conditions such as high temperatures and pressures. Aerospace manufacturers are increasingly adopting metal oxide nanomaterials for use in coatings, sensors, and other applications where lightweight, high-performance materials are essential. Similarly, in the automotive sector, metal oxide nanomaterials are being employed in catalytic converters, sensors, and coatings to improve fuel efficiency, reduce emissions, and enhance vehicle safety. As governments and manufacturers focus on reducing carbon footprints and improving the performance of vehicles, the demand for these materials is likely to grow substantially.
The medical applications of metal oxide nanomaterials are also expanding, particularly in areas like diagnostics, drug delivery, and tissue engineering. The high surface area and biocompatibility of these materials make them ideal candidates for use in various medical devices and treatments. Titanium dioxide and zinc oxide nanoparticles, for example, are being explored for use in sunscreen products, wound healing, and as agents in cancer therapy. The ability to fine-tune the properties of these materials at the nanoscale allows for more targeted and effective treatments. In the energy and power sector, metal oxide nanomaterials are critical for the development of next-generation batteries, fuel cells, and solar cells. Their high conductivity, stability, and energy storage capacity are making them indispensable in the pursuit of more efficient and sustainable energy solutions. These materials also find applications in supercapacitors, which are key components of energy storage systems.
Electronics is another key application segment for metal oxide nanomaterials, driven by the increasing demand for miniaturization and high-performance electronic devices. Metal oxide nanoparticles are used in various electronic components, including sensors, transistors, and semiconductors. Their ability to enhance the performance of electronic circuits while reducing the size of the components makes them crucial in the development of next-generation consumer electronics, including smartphones, wearables, and smart home devices. In the paints and coatings industry, metal oxide nanomaterials are used for their superior optical properties, corrosion resistance, and UV protection. They are often incorporated into coatings for automotive, construction, and industrial applications, helping to improve the durability and longevity of surfaces while offering additional functionalities such as antimicrobial properties. These materials are also being used in the production of advanced coatings for optical and electronic devices.

1. What are metal oxide nanomaterials?
Metal oxide nanomaterials are a class of materials made from metal oxides at the nanoscale, which have unique properties due to their small size and high surface area.
2. What are the main applications of metal oxide nanomaterials?
Metal oxide nanomaterials are used in a wide range of applications, including aerospace, automotive, medical, energy, electronics, paints, and coatings, among others.
3. How are metal oxide nanomaterials used in the automotive industry?
In the automotive industry, metal oxide nanomaterials are used in catalytic converters, sensors, and coatings to enhance fuel efficiency and reduce emissions.
4. What role do metal oxide nanomaterials play in energy storage?
Metal oxide nanomaterials are used in batteries, supercapacitors, and fuel cells to improve energy storage efficiency and performance.
5. Are metal oxide nanomaterials used in medical applications?
Yes, they are used in diagnostics, drug delivery systems, and tissue engineering due to their biocompatibility and high surface area.
6. How do metal oxide nanomaterials contribute to sustainability?
These materials contribute to sustainability by improving energy efficiency, reducing emissions in automotive applications, and enabling the development of eco-friendly coatings.
7. Can metal oxide nanomaterials be used in consumer electronics?
Yes, they are used in sensors, transistors, and other electronic components to enhance the performance of devices like smartphones and wearables.
8. What are the benefits of using metal oxide nanomaterials in paints and coatings?
Metal oxide nanomaterials enhance optical properties, corrosion resistance, and UV protection in paints and coatings, improving durability and longevity.
9. What is the future outlook for the metal oxide nanomaterials market?
The market is expected to grow significantly due to the increasing demand for these materials in energy storage, automotive, medical, and electronics applications.
10. Are there any challenges associated with the use of metal oxide nanomaterials?
Challenges include issues related to the environmental impact of production, scalability, and the potential toxicity of certain nanomaterials in specific applications.
